on Monday 04 April 2011 18:16:31 John Le Page wrote:

> A great program which I started using about six months ago after Money 2001
> gave me very weird reports with incorrect totals!
> 
> As I was familiar with PGP, I soon went to using the encryption option,
> which has been working fine until today.
> 
> On startup this morning I found it did not want to open my file and that my
> Seahorse 2.32  was empty.  I had key backups which I restored into
> Seahorse and then the encrypted file opened ok but without first
> requesting my passphrase.   The problem is now that while the KMyMoney
> file is being stored with the right ascii armoured format under
> 
> -----BEGIN PGP MESSAGE-----
> Version: GnuPG v1.4.10 (GNU/Linux)    etc
> 
> but KMyMoney no longer asks me for the passphrase before opening the file -
> it always just opens as soon as requested.

KMyMoney uses GPG for the encryption. It does not store the passphrase at all, 
so I have no idea why that is. Do you have a gpg-agent running?

> I have tried switching off the encryption, saving the file again, closing &
> opening the file and re-saving it encrypted but still the file next
> reopens without the passphrase being requested!

What happens if you run 'gpg -d yourfile.kmy' ?  Does it decrypt to the 
console w/o entereing a passphrase?

> Any suggestions?  My OS is Ubuntu 10.10  and KMyMoney 4.5.3.1 from the Clay
> Weber package.

I don't expect KMyMoney being part of the problem. Are you sure you open the 
right file? Just to be sure.
